Overview

Dr. Frank Lovaglio is an Assistant Professor of Emergency Medicine at the Columbia University Medical Center and practices emergency medicine at New York Presbyterian Hospital. He completed residency training in emergency medicine at Jacobi /Montefiore Medical Centers - Albert Einstein College of Medicine, and in internal medicine at New York Presbyterian Hospital / Cornell, and maintains ABMS board certification in both specialties.
